General description

The 6x pedestal supports are height adjustable from 18 to 30 mm, designed to provide a stable foundation for decking made of wood, WPC, and stone. These supports are made from recyclable polypropylene, ensuring durability and environmental responsibility. With a high load capacity of 2700 kg/m², they are built to withstand significant weight while maintaining stability.

    How to lay decking on riser pedestals

    Laying your deck on riser pedestals allows you to lift the boards off the ground to your chosen height. In addition to making the job easier, adjustable risers also help to increase the lifespan of your deck and create an even surface without the use of wedges.
